Leigh Leopards halfback joins the Salford Red Devils as their newest squad member.

Salford Red Devils have completed the signing of Leigh Leopards halfback Joe Mellor. The experience halfback joins the club on a two-year deal and becomes the club’s eighth signing ahead of the 2024 season.

Mellor will add competition for places in the spine, competing for a place in the side alongside the likes of Cade Cust, Marc Sneyd and Kai Morgan. Previous of Widnes, Wigan and Toronto, Mellor signed for Leigh in 2021 and made 71 appearances for the club.

His departure could free up a spot for Tristan Sailor in the Leigh squad, the Brisbane Broncos talent who can play across the backline, though they do need a quota spot.

“I am really happy to join Salford for the next two years and I am excited to get started and meet the rest of the team,” he said.
